  3. Nov 26, 2023 · Motormouse and Autocat is a series of animated segments as part of the Cattanooga Cats, produced by Hanna-Barbera Productions for ABC's Saturday morning children's programming debuting. It ran from 1969 to 1971, airing 34 episodes that spanned two seasons.

May 20, 2023 · Essetially a motor-racing version of Tom & Jerry, this segment involved the antics of a race car-driving cat named Autocat (voiced by Marly Ingels) and a motorcycle-driving mouse named Motormouse (voiced by Dick Curtis). Much of the segment's appeal lay in the bizarre cars that enunciate words, saying things "Chi-co-ry", and greeting Autocat ...

  6. Motormouse, titled on-screen as Motor Mouse, is an American animated television series produced by Hanna-Barbera Productions for ABC 's Saturday morning children's programming. It ran from 1970 to 1971, airing 18 episodes. The show acted as a spinoff from Cattanooga Cats with the second batch of Motormouse and Autocat and It's the Wolf episodes.

  7. Motormouse and Autocat. In this Hanna-Barbera show, Motor Mouse lives in the Spin Your Wheels garage, where it's the job of Auto Cat to get rid of him, only to fail time after time. (But all's not war and thorns--often, at the end of the day, Motor Mouse will give Auto Cat a lift home.)
